The scores of candidates in CBSE Class 10 board exams are calculated as per the marking scheme. The total marks allotted to theory paper are 80. The practical exam carries 20.

Students can check CBSE 10th result online only. To get the same, they need to login with the required credentials. The result can be accessed through digilocker, UMANG app, SMS, etc.

A good marks in CBSE Class 10 exam is generally considered to around 80 to 85 percent or higher. That above 90 per cent is considered excellent.

CBSE 10th result 2026 is expected to be announced in April 2026 for Phase 1. The Phase 2 result will be announced in June 2026. The result will be made available online only. Students can check their results by logging with the required credentials.

The board sends the MPBSE class 10th result marksheet to all the schools 15 to 20 days after the declaration of the final MP Board 10th class result. The students can obtain it from their schools as soon as it gets released.

PSEB 10th result 2026 will be announced in May. Last year, it was announced on May 16. Candidates need to check the same online by entering the login credentials. The hard of the same needs to be collected from the school.
